Ready for more Challenge? Amy Bento is back with the A team with more intensely fun combinations and heart pumping new music from Cardiomixes.com. The all-new Advanced Step Challenge 3 DVD has five combinations, including one combination that is done with the step in the vertical position.   • Amy Bento is my favorite fitness instructor for home workouts. I don’t like this workout as much as ASC1, but it’s good. I feel the choreography is more difficult to learn which is OK with patience. I wish it was slightly simpler on combo 2 is all. I do recommend it to people who like challenging choreography, and the premixes are nice to have for variety and workout length. I wish this feature was available in ASC1.

  • Amy delivers again!! She’s such a class act!! I just love, Love, LOVE her step workouts!!! This is another fun, full wattage, high energy, sweatfest!! Anybody who knows Amy’s step knows that when she says advanced she means it. Her choreography is again so much fun and very creative and complex (somewhat less complex than Advanced Step Challenge 2 though). And, I LOVE that she always puts great, funkin, driving music to it that just drives you to keep going. It’s also high energy and will make you sweat. I also love that she always puts in a low impact modifier (Toni, I believe) for anybody who has to protect their knees or needs to keep it low key. Sometime’s I need to have a low impact option for a move so it’s great to see that there are other options for a move to take it down a notch. I love the length of it so I have the option for a longer or shorter workout. You need to be patient learning Amy’s step and I preview, preview, preview to learn it before I attempt it. I find that when I finally breakdown the code to her step patterning by watching it, then doing it comes much more smoothly. I find this is the best approach for me. But when I love something so much I’m willing to take the extra time to learn it. And find that it’s such an accomplishment!! Being able to master Amy’s step feels like I’ve hit the BIG TIMES!! I love that she’s included premixes and stretching and abs. However, I kind of secretly wished that she had snuck in some circuit weight premixes like she did on ASC2 using Slo-Mo (that was AWESOME and incredibly giving of her — she even put almost all of her Slo-Mo after the credits too — didn’t I tell you she’s a class act!). It would have been amazing if she had done some circuit premixes using All Pump Xtreme. That would have been awesome!! For all who can handle complex, UNBELIEVABLY FUN, high energy step and the learning curve that goes with it, get this workout, you won’t regret it!!
